Abstract
The cross-section ratio \(R_{\mathrm{b}} = \sigma( \rm e^+ e^- \to{\rm b\overline{\rm b}} )/\sigma(\rm e^+ e^-\to{\mathrm q\bar{\mathrm q}} )\) and the bottom and charm forward-backward asymmetries \(A_{\mathrm{FB}}^{\mathrm{b}}\) and \(A_{\mathrm{FB}}^{\mathrm c}\) are measured using event samples collected by the OPAL detector at centre-of-mass energies between 130 and 189 GeV. Events with bottom quark production are selected with a secondary vertex tag, and a hemisphere charge algorithm is used to extract \(A_{\mathrm{FB}}^{\mathrm{b}}\). In addition, the bottom and charm asymmetries are measured using leptons from semileptonic decays of heavy hadrons and pions from \(\mathrm{D}^{*+}\to\rm D^0{\pi^+}\) decays. The results are in agreement with the Standard Model predictions.
